Our place is out in Village Deshmane, which is part of Tehsil Yeola. If you head towards the Siddhi Vinayaka Temple, you’ll find us nearby. Alps Raisins isn't some big factory with glass walls. It’s mostly open sheds and the drying racks where we lay everything out. The weather in Deshmane really dictates how our day goes. If it’s sunny, we’re out there working the whole time. The post office is just down the road, so we walk there quite a bit for mail. Working with raisins means you’re always at the mercy of the seasons. We spend months waiting for the right time to start the drying process. It gets dusty out here, and the work is hard on the hands. Sometimes the temple bells are the only thing you hear in the afternoon when the village goes quiet. We don't have a fancy sales team. It’s just us and the local laborers who have been helping us for years. We sort the raisins by hand, sitting on low stools and looking for the ones that aren't right. It’s slow work, but it has to be done that way. People in the village know us as the raisin folks near the temple. We’ve been in this spot for a long time, and we don't plan on moving anywhere else. It’s just simple village life and a lot of sticky fingers from handling the fruit all day.
